First flight of Mu-III H.
Japanese test satellite Tansei 3 was launched by the Institute of Space and Aeronautical Science of the University of Tokyo. The active lifespan of the satellite was expected to be about 2 weeks. Its functions were: - Test the overall performance of the newly developed launch vehicle M-3H. - Conduct an experiment on magnetic stabilization. - Observe ultraviolet radiation.
